KMB Design Group, LLC is seeking an experienced Electrical Designer to enhance our MEP Engineering division. Candidate must have a minimum of 5 years' experience in the design & production of Electrical drawings for building renovations and new building construction.

Responsibilities

  • Actively participates in many phases of electrical systems design for buildings (new and existing construction) including, but not limited to: site investigations; CAD production; design and contract documents; basic specifications; and the construction administration process.
  • Responsible for those design tasks assigned, and for quality of work in developing final construction documents from established concept designs or Design Development drawings.
  • Participates where requested in client interface and meetings.
  • Ability to work within established budgets
  • Heavy production load
  • Ability to independently complete the following engineering tasks with minimal guidance:
  • Design drafting of electrical construction documents using AutoCAD
  • Electrical distribution design and single line preparation
  • Lighting and power circuitry
  • Lighting layouts, fixture specifications, schedules and calculations; lighting control
  • Voltage calculations and conductor / raceway sizing
  • Fire alarm design and layout
  • Emergency and life safety systems design
  • Energy code analysis (comcheck)
  • Short Circuit calculations
  • Medium voltage design and specifications
  • Fault current and short circuit analysis utilizing ETAP is a plus, but not required.
  • Utility coordination
  • Code review
  • Preparation of specifications

Qualifications

  • 5 years’ experience in building electrical designs
  • Demonstrated ability to provide quality construction documents working in a production and design role, achieving satisfaction from Senior staff.
  • Strong AutoCAD skills and knowledge of software
  • Computer proficiency, strong in MS Office programs (Word, Excel, Outlook) as well as production related software (ETAP) and equipment
  • Good verbal and written communication skills
